Windows Audio Session API (WASAPI) in Exclusive Mode allows Audirvāna to take total control of your audio device. It bypasses the Windows audio engine entirely, preventing the operating system from resampling your music or mixing in system notification sounds. Finally, using cracked software is simply illegal and ethically wrong. It is a direct violation of copyright and intellectual property laws. Audirvāna is the product of years of work from a development team in France. Using a cracked version deprives them of the revenue needed to continue development, provide support, and create the future features that the entire community could benefit from. In the world of high-fidelity audio reproduction, software plays as critical a role as hardware. Audiophiles constantly seek ways to reduce jitter, bypass operating system audio mixers, and ensure bit-perfect playback. Audirvāna, a software audio player developed in France, has established itself as a premier solution for this purpose, offering high-resolution playback and advanced library management. However, as with many premium software packages, the high cost of entry has led to a proliferation of "patched" or "cracked" versions on the Windows platform.
